Excel表格为什么打印不能居中
279人看过
页边距参数配置失衡
在页面布局选项卡中,不合理的页边距数值会直接导致内容偏移。当左右边距差值超过0.3厘米时,即便启用居中设置,打印内容仍会明显偏向页边距较小的一侧。建议通过「自定义页边距」功能将左右数值设为相同,并确保上下边距之和小于纸张可用高度。
缩放比例适配异常若在打印设置中选择「将所有列缩放到一页」,而实际列宽总和远超纸张宽度,系统会强制压缩内容导致居中失效。此时应切换为「无缩放」模式,通过手动调整列宽或改用「将所有行缩放到一页」来保持比例协调。根据微软官方文档建议,缩放比例维持在85%-110%区间最利于居中显示。
打印区域设定偏差手动设定的打印区域若包含空白行列,会虚增有效打印范围。可通过「页面布局」→「打印区域」→「清除打印区域」重置后,重新框选实际需要输出的数据区域。特别注意合并单元格的边界是否被误纳入打印范围。
隐藏行列的隐形干扰处于隐藏状态的行列仍会被计算在排版范围内,导致视觉预览与实际输出不一致。解决方法是全选工作表后右键取消隐藏,或通过「开始」选项卡的「格式」工具批量显示所有内容后再调整打印设置。
页眉页脚占位冲突当自定义页眉页脚内容超出预留空间时,会挤压主体内容的显示区域。建议在页面设置中将页眉页脚边距控制在1.5厘米以内,并删除非必要的分隔线。可通过「插入」→「页眉页脚」→「编辑」检查是否存在过度换行或大型LOGO图片。
分页预览模式误导分页预览显示的蓝色虚线边界与实际打印边界存在系统误差。正确做法是切换到「视图」→「页面布局」模式,直接观察虚拟页面的居中效果,并拖动灰色分页符边界进行微调。此模式能实时反映页边距与内容的位置关系。
打印机驱动兼容问题旧版本驱动程序可能无法正确解析Excel的居中指令。可通过设备管理器更新至最新驱动,或尝试输出为PDF文件测试居中效果。若PDF显示正常而纸质打印偏移,则基本可判定为驱动问题。
单元格格式累积误差大量合并单元格或文本旋转设置会增加排版复杂度。建议将关键数据区域的合并单元格改为「跨列居中」格式,旋转角度尽量保持0°或90°标准值。对于含特殊符号的单元格,需额外预留2-3字符宽度的位置容差。
默认模板参数继承新建工作表可能继承异常的系统模板参数。可通过「文件」→「选项」→「高级」→「此工作表的显示选项」重置所有页面设置,或手动创建新模板覆盖默认设置。企业用户需注意域策略可能强制锁定的打印参数。
多工作表联动影响工作簿内多个工作表若采用不同页面设置,批量打印时可能引发参数错乱。建议通过「页面布局」→「打印标题」统一各表参数,或取消「打印整个工作簿」选项改为逐表单独设置。
操作系统区域设置冲突不同语言版本的Office对纸张类型的识别存在差异。例如北美地区默认Letter纸型与A4纸型的边距计算方式不同。应在「页面设置」→「纸张大小」中显式指定纸型,而非依赖自动检测。
嵌入式对象定位异常图表、图片等浮动对象若设置为「随单元格移动」,当参考单元格位置变化时会牵连对象偏移。建议将重要图形改为「大小和位置均固定」,或通过「选择窗格」统一调整对象层级关系。
打印质量模式干扰部分打印机在草稿模式下会简化版面计算算法。应将打印质量调整为「最佳」或「标准」模式,关闭「省墨」等优化选项。对于彩色表格,还需确认是否因彩色转黑白导致的元素位置重排。
缓存数据残留效应长期使用的Excel程序可能积累异常打印缓存。可尝试关闭所有工作簿后,按住Ctrl键点击打印预览强制刷新缓存,或通过「文件」→「账户」→「管理设置」重置应用程序数据。
安全软件拦截修改部分安全软件的文档保护功能会静默修改打印参数。临时禁用打印监控功能后测试,若居中恢复正常,则需在安全软件白名单中添加Excel进程。企业用户需联系IT部门调整组策略。
字体嵌入导致的位移使用非系统默认字体时,若未启用「嵌入字体」选项,打印时会被替换为相近字体引发字符宽度变化。应在「文件」→「选项」→「保存」中勾选「将字体嵌入文件」,并选择「仅嵌入所用字符」以平衡文件大小与精度。
页面方向与内容匹配度横向页面若错误设置为纵向打印,系统会强制压缩内容宽度导致左偏。需根据表格实际宽高比选择方向:当列数超过15列或存在宽幅图表时优先选用横向,并通过打印预览观察分页符位置进行最终确认。
网格线打印的叠加效应启用网格线打印会增加约0.05毫米的线条宽度,累计可能影响居中精度。建议通过「页面布局」取消「网格线打印」,改用边框工具手动为数据区域添加框线,此举还能提升打印清晰度。
终极调试方案当所有常规方法无效时,可创建新工作簿复制原始数据(选择性粘贴数值),逐步添加格式要素进行隔离测试。该方法能有效区分内容问题与格式问题,也是微软技术支持推荐的诊断流程。
251人看过
497人看过
281人看过
432人看过
322人看过
398人看过
.webp)
.webp)
.webp)
.webp)

.webp)